"Opening on Saturday 12 May, the new flagship brewpub in Tower Hill is the Aberdeenshire brewery’s largest stand-alone bar with capacity for 500 and — uniquely in the UK outside the company’s Ellon HQ — will produce beers on site. The venue features 25 beers on tap, three deli fridges for takeaway, an automated growler-filling system, an arcade area with three shuffleboards, and a large terrace; it will serve breakfast and brunch and later switch to pizza, burgers and wings. Reflecting the brand’s publicity-driven personality, the pub is launching a gimmick inviting live dogs to help “design beer.” The opening accompanies wider expansion plans in London and comes as the independently owned company highlights recent fundraising and senior hires while also being known for high-profile PR stunts and occasional controversies." - Adam Coghlan
